Because of the difficult terrain involved with the high-mountain fires, firefighters have focused on building a containment perimeter using roads and hand lines in addition to air resources. The Fire and Smoke Map shows information on particle pollution, fires and smoke plumes: Particle pollution data: Particle pollution, also called fine particulate matter or PM 2.5, is the main type of pollution in smoke.
